Enum xmc4300::eru0::exocon::Gp

source ·
#[repr(u8)]
pub enum Gp { Value1 = 0, Value2 = 1, Value3 = 2, Value4 = 3, }
Expand description

Gating Selection for Pattern Detection Result

Value on reset: 0

Variants§

§

Value1 = 0

0: ERU_GOUTy is always disabled and ERU_IOUTy can not be activated

§

Value2 = 1

1: ERU_GOUTy is always enabled and ERU_IOUTy becomes activated with each activation of ERU_TOUTy

§

Value3 = 2

2: ERU_GOUTy is equal to ERU_PDOUTy and ERU_IOUTy becomes activated with an activation of ERU_TOUTy while the desired pattern is detected (pattern match PDR = 1)

§

Value4 = 3

3: ERU_GOUTy is inverted to ERU_PDOUTy and ERU_IOUTy becomes activated with an activation of ERU_TOUTy while the desired pattern is not detected (pattern miss PDR = 0)
